Episode Date: September 19, 2023In Episode 582: Wendigo Woods we jump into a night of terror in the Wisconsin wilderness. Jon, our guest, recounts a harrowing night spent camping with his brother and friends near their parents' home.... As darkness cloaked the forest, they found themselves ensnared in an otherworldly encounter, face to face with glowing white eyes believed to be the dreaded Wendigo, a creature steeped in Native American legend. Stranded without flashlights or weapons, their desperate attempts to drive the entity away led to a series of unsettling events that defy explanation.Jon's gripping narrative unfolds with vivid details, sharing their heart-pounding experience, the puzzling stick structures discovered the following morning, and the unsettling encounters witnessed by their youngest family member back at their house that same fateful night. Today we take you on a journey into the mysterious and supernatural, as we explore a dark presence lurking within the depths of the Wisconsin woods.In the Overtime segment, Jon shares another of his extraordinary life experiences, this time focusing on a downtown Milwaukee building that became the epicenter of their urban exploration adventures. With his brother AJ by his side, they embarked on what seemed like the perfect exploration mission, an old, abandoned building void of recent human presence. Yet, from the moment they entered the sole entryway, a sense of unease gripped Jon. As they ascended through the building's interior, a realization set in – something was profoundly amiss. Jon takes us on this mind-bending journey, as he vividly describes a possible accidental foray into another realm, where they found themselves peering through a window at the very building they thought they had entered. And this place is basically the birthplace of democracy for Iceland. So it is their hollowed ground for everything that they know Iceland to be.
And it has been used for hundreds of years as their place of judgment. So they would pass judgments here, they would solve conflicts here in civilized.
manners. So when the Danes came over to bring Christianity to this pagan Norse, Iceland, they
did so extremely violently. And if you were not going to convert to Christianity, they were just
going to kill you. And so there's this place in Thing Valir. It's really insane that they used
thing Valier as the place for this. But this is where they would massacre.
Icelanders who weren't going to convert.
And so there have been burnings here.
There have been beheadings.
Sometimes they would throw them off of the cliffs because there's a river and then there's a big
giant cliff.
And you could throw people into the river they figured out.
And now it is a tourist trap, unfortunately.
So when we went there, you know, we had this understanding that we were.
we were on this hollowed ground, but the half a million other people who are just reading the
signs and looking at the cliff and the waterfall and all that, they weren't experiencing that
in the same way that AJ and I were because we're very, we were there for a reason.
These people were just seeing the sites.
So we knew that these were killing grounds.
And the most iconic part of Thingvalier is their drowning pools.
And it's this part of the river that opens up.
So it's like a river and then it mellows out slightly at the base of this cliff.
And there's these pools that are just black water.
Like because it's a volcanic river bed.
So it's just black and it's icy cold.
And what the Danes would do and what anybody would do who is passing this kind of judgment there is they would tie or chain a
victim's neck to one end of a rope and they would drag them across the pools, the drowning pools.
And the purpose of this was to drown them in the middle.
So they would have the ropes on each end with people pulling on the ropes, and the person would
just be dangling drowning in the middle with their hands and legs bound.
And they would drown there, and then they would get pulled out the other side dead.
and this happened to a number of people there.
